1. Understanding Leased Hold Land in Hinjewadi
Most of the land in Hinjewadi is leased hold, which means that the land is leased from the government for a set period, typically ranging from 30 to 99 years. While this may sound restrictive, in reality, it has little to no impact on property buyers. The leasing arrangement primarily affects the developer, not the end consumer.
Key Fact: As a property buyer, your ownership of the flat, apartment, or unit is secure, even if the land is leased. You can live, rent, or sell the property just like a freehold property.
2. Leases Are Automatically Extended
The common misconception is that once the lease term ends, the property is no longer yours. In most cases, this is not true. The government generally extends leases automatically, particularly for large residential and commercial developments. For property owners, the process is seamless, and they often do not feel the impact of these lease renewals.
Example: In many metro cities like Delhi, large sections of land were initially leased hold but have seen automatic lease extensions without any disruption to the owners. The same is expected for Hinjewadi.
3. Conversion of Leased Hold to Freehold
Another comforting trend is that across India, many leased hold projects are being converted into freehold over time. This conversion process allows homeowners to obtain permanent ownership rights to the land. Many government authorities, including the Delhi Development Authority (DDA) and other state bodies, have allowed such conversions in the past. There is a growing trend towards this conversion across the country, and Hinjewadi is likely to follow suit.
Example: In Delhi, the DDA converted many leased hold plots to freehold, giving complete ownership rights to property owners. Similarly, parts of Navi Mumbai saw conversions for residential and commercial properties from leased hold to freehold, increasing their value and desirability.
